Vancouver’s real estate market adjusts to the new normal
Vancouver's real estate market is experiencing a downturn with condo sales declining by seven per cent. Sellers are responding by adjusting prices downward to remain competitive in the sluggish market conditions.

Coast Mental Health Planning 29-Storey Social Housing Tower In Mount Pleasant
Coast Mental Health is planning to develop a 29-storey social housing tower in Vancouver's Mount Pleasant neighbourhood. The project aims to provide affordable housing while supporting mental health services in the community.

‘Villages’ plan would upscale 17 Vancouver areas for multiplex housing
Vancouver is planning to upscale 17 areas into 'villages' that would allow multiplex housing in neighborhoods currently dominated by detached houses. These villages would be concentrated around existing commercial intersections to support increased residential density.
